What Causes Drastic Weight Loss During Postpartum?

hello doctor, i am ishita. i am 27 blessed with a 8month old boy. i had placenta previa when i was 4month pregnant and was in complete bed rest till delivery. i had a healthy delivery and the child was also healthy. but since then i have been continuously loosing weight. i was 62 before pregnancy, 68 while delivery and now i am 49kg. everyone says since my baby breast feeds a lot that s the reason. i am at a mess... i cannot possibly stop feeding him. but what is the reason? medical history i have hypothyroidism which is within range i do not have diabetes i hv no pain or bleeding. my menstrual cycle is also normal i have a grown appetite too. please help

Mild weight loss after delivery and while breastfeeding is normal.However, losing too much weight is not healthy both to you and your baby.some possible reasons why you could be losing too much weight are:
-You may not be getting enough calories for you and your baby.You need to make sure you take foods rich in calories and other essential nutrients needed by you and your baby
-Maybe you are over working if you do not have people to help you with most of the house chores.You may easily be carried by all the work and forget about taking care of yourself and eating well for you and your baby
-With a past history of Hypothyroidism, postpartum thyroid disorders can make you to lose weight drastically.I will suggest you see A Doctor to evaluate you and do thyroid function tests.If the problem is of thyroid origin, many safe treatment options are available for breastfeeding mothers and once you start treatment, you begin to feel better.
I will advise you see the Doctor for investigation as soon as possible for your own good and that of your baby.
